Transaction f64f32c559846d67c196a51d01d72ae2b000ee3574bccfa776722b56b7a44a13
4 Input
2 Outputs
- f64f32c559846d67c196a51d01d72ae2b000ee3574bccfa776722b56b7a44a13:0
- f64f32c559846d67c196a51d01d72ae2b000ee3574bccfa776722b56b7a44a13:1
value 1000076
address 14KWCM4thbn4Mwdd2VrhpzXhppXQmCHE9d
value 7962973
address 153oaSSE43XQkuHbmp7PGk6kCTrzJ1dXxm